AMD or Advanced Micro Devices is a company that has been producing semiconductors, microchips, CPUs, motherboards, and other types of computer equipment for the last 40 years. That makes them the second largest company in this sector currently after Intel. With the just price as the factor, the chip of AMD seems to be comparatively cheaper when being compared to the Intel chips. The low-end dual-core AMD or the series dual-core processor initiates at about USD30. With comparison to such, the low-end Intel will be available at USD 40. The effective speed of its products is higher for Core i3, Core i7 and Core i9. AMD entered the x86 processor market as a sub-contractor for Intel. The contract allowed AMD to use Intel’s x86-based 8086 design to manufacture processor clones. These chips would help Intel fulfill orders for IBM’s new PCs.
